Job Description
How you Will Power our Purpose (Job Summary)
The Y's boxing program welcomes everyone, promoting confidence, discipline, and fitness while building community bonds. Through a blend of boxing, self-defense, and martial arts, participants develop both physically and mentally. The instructor plays a key role in guiding and mentoring with values like respect and perseverance. Together, they create a supportive environment where everyone can thrive.
How You Will Make an Impact (Essential Functions)
- Develop and implement an age-appropriate boxing and martial arts curriculum for participants.
- Conduct engaging and challenging training sessions focused on boxing techniques, self-defense, and character development.
- Ensure the safety of participants by enforcing proper techniques, providing adequate supervision, and maintaining a supportive and inclusive environment.
- Motivate and encourage youth to set and achieve personal goals, both inside and outside the gym.
- Foster positive relationships with participants, parents, and staff members to support the overall success of the program.
- Maintain accurate records of participant attendance, progress, and behavior.
- Continuously assess and adjust the program curriculum to meet the evolving needs and interests of participants.
- Promote the YMCA's character values, mission, wellness philosophy, and role in the community.

What You Bring to the Community Enterprise
- Previous experience as a boxing instructor or martial arts instructor.
- Strong knowledge of boxing techniques, self-defense, and martial arts principles.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to effectively engage and motivate a diverse group of students.
- Demonstrated ability to create and deliver dynamic and age-appropriate training sessions.
- CPR and First Aid certification (or willingness to obtain upon hiring).
- Additional certifications in martial arts disciplines such as Tae Kwon Do or mixed martial arts are preferred.
- Bilingual proficiency (English/Spanish) is a plus.
